Vahagn Nersesyan is an Associate Professor of Mathematics at NYU Shanghai and an Associated Professor at the Courant Institute of Mathematics at NYU. He obtained his PhD from the University of Paris-Sud and his Habilitation from the University of Paris-Saclay (Versailles campus). His main research interests are in Probability Theory and Partial Differential Equations.
